Seat Keys Make Unbuckling Car Seats Easier

We've all been there when you are reaching back into the car to loosen a seat, but your thumb isn't strong enough to press the red button. Seat keys are available to help.

This car seat accessory developed by Namra, is easy to use. Simply slide the tongue of metal into the red harness release from any angle.

The majority of parents have had a moment where they're trying unbuckling their child from their car seat but they're unable to make the effort to push that big red button enough to get it to work. This can be a hassle, no matter if you're having an off day or are suffering from a weak hand. NAMRA is a business, has created a product that will help us unbuckle our car seats effortlessly.

It's known as the Seat Key, and it's an accessory device that helps distribute the pressure on the red button so that you release it quicker. The company claims it's built from durable materials that are safe and non-toxic, and it can be stored on your keychain, making it convenient, yet safely out of reach of your children. Rachel Rothman, chief technologist at the Good Housekeeping Institute, tested one. She found it useful but it's not a panacea. "Sliding the buckle between the baby's neck and the buckle demands much more force, and attaching it on my key ring makes it bulky," writes Rothman. "But at just $15, it is a great addition to the baby gear arsenal of any new parent."
